Commentary by: Geoff Ketchum of Lone Star Recruiting.com

SMU has picked up a commitment from one of the top players in El Paso. “You could say that I committed,” El Paso (Texas) Irvin defensive back Don Stansbury said. “I’m still going to take a few visits, but this is the place I’m most likely going to attend.” The 6-1, 200-pound Stansbury visited SMU this past weekend and excited about the things that he witnessed. “The visit went great,” Stansbury said. “I really like the academic programs and I liked the facilities.” Stansbury, who is the younger brother of UCLA linebacker Ed Stansbury, is the Mustangs third verbal commitment.
